The global 3D measurement equipment market is projected to reach $5.7 billion by 2028 (CAGR 7.2%), driven by manufacturing digitization. CMM laser scanners now achieve ±0.0005" volumetric accuracy, enabling 98.6% first-pass inspection success rates across automotive and aerospace sectors. Unlike traditional touch probes, these non-contact systems capture 1.2 million data points/second, reducing measurement cycle times by 73%.
Third-generation hybrid scanners combine blue laser triangulation with chromatic confocal sensing, resolving surface variations down to 0.1µm. Advanced thermal compensation algorithms maintain <0.8µm/m°C stability, critical for large-scale industrial applications. Multi-spectral filtering eliminates ambient light interference, enabling reliable operation in production environments.

A: A CMM laser scanner uses non-contact laser technology to capture high-density 3D data points, reducing human error. It ensures precise measurements of complex geometries and surfaces. This method is faster and more repeatable than traditional touch probes.
A: Automotive, aerospace, and manufacturing industries rely on 3D scanner CMMs for quality control. They enable rapid inspection of molds, turbines, and intricate components. These systems also support reverse engineering of legacy parts.
A: Yes, modern CMM scanners offer adjustable laser focus and multi-range modes. They handle micro-scale features and meter-sized workpieces with sub-micron accuracy. Modular designs allow customization for specific measurement scales.
A: 3D scanner CMMs capture millions of data points per second, unlike point-by-point tactile CMMs. They excel at measuring freeform surfaces and soft materials without physical contact. Hybrid models combine both scanning and touch probing capabilities.
A: Leading software like PolyWorks, Geomagic, and PC-DMS process CMM laser scanner data. These tools enable real-time mesh alignment, GD&T analysis, and CAD comparison. Cloud-based platforms allow collaborative review of measurement results globally.
